Default HELP! key programming issue- 2002 R53

(2002 R53 Mini Cooper S) Has anyone ever encountered this problem? i went to a reputable (non-dealer) key programmer to have a new key programmed. It was coded and cut and tried in the car. Worked flawlessly to open doors and start the car. no issues. Then when the remote part of the key was attempting to be programmed, suddenly both the new and old keys stropped allowing the car to start. They are both recognized, both activate everything inside the car, but will not trigger the starter. I have to think it's an immobilizer issue? any help is greatly appreciated! i'm really needing my car back!
